For this smoothie, I was looking for a drink that provided a boost of energy, a ton of protein and that felt like a meal substitute, rather than a beverage.
I used a few super food ingredients, including maca powder, clean vegan protein powder and cocoa nibs. The base is Calfia almond milk (unsweetened) with oats for some added fiber.  Honey for a bit of sweetener.  Organic almond butter for more protein and flavor. And, banana to bind everything together and provide a bit of substance.
What is so special about these ingredients?
Maca Powder is thought to help with hormone fluctuations, menstrual issues and mood swings. Â Plus it can help with fatigue and mental energy. I had been hearing a bit about maca powder and its ability to regulate mood swings and as a possible help to fix ailing thyroids. Â I definitely wanted to give it a try. Â I used this one.
Cocao Nibs are unrefined cocoa beans, known to be loaded with phytonutrients, including the super nutrients, flavonoids.  These tiny pieces of unsweetened chocolate provide both mental clarity and energy boost.  Cacao nibs have more antioxidants than tea, wine, blueberries and even goji berries.  Not to mention, the offer a tiny bit of a chocolate taste in the healthiest of ways. High Protein, Super Energy Smoothie
Ingredients
- ¾ Tablespoon maca powder
- ¾ Tablespoon cocao nibs
- 1 Tablespoon rolled oats
- 2 Tablespoon almond butter
- 1 Tablespoon honey
- 1 scoop protein powder
- 1 banana
- 1.5 cups unsweetened almond milk
- handful of ice cubes
Instructions
- Add all ingredients to the blender and process until smooth. Â Pour into two glasses and enjoy!
